Applications
These compensation and extension cables are used with thermocouples for temperature measurements where oil may be present
Design
Conductor:
Metal in accordance with the thermocouple, either solid cross section 0.5 mm² (1 x 0.8 mm), 1.34 mm² (1 x 1.30 mm) or flexible cross-section 1 mm² (14 x 0.30 mm)
Insulation:
Cross-linked polyethylene (XLPE)
Overall screen:
Binder tape
Tinned copper drain wire
Aluminium backed polyester tape
Outer sheath:
Polyvinyl chloride (PVC)
Colour: depends on thermocouple type
Core identification
See "identification sheet"

Characteristics
Construction characteristics | |
---|---|
Insulation | XLPE (Cross-linked Polyethylene) |
Overall screen | Tinned copper drain wire + aluminium/polyester tape |
Outer sheath | PVC |
Protection | no |
Dimensional characteristics | |
Conductor cross-section | 1mm² |
Number of pairs | 5 |
Conductor diameter | 1.28mm |
Diameter over insulation | 2.48mm |
Minimum outer diameter | 15.8mm |
Maximum outer diameter | 17.4mm |
Approximate weight | 254kg/km |
Electrical characteristics | |
Rated Voltage Uo/U (Um) | 300 / 500 V |
Usage characteristics | |
Fire retardant | IEC 60332-3-22 |
Chemical resistance | Oil resistant |
Electro magnetic interference resistance | Yes |
Operating temperature, range | -20 .. 60°C |
Standard | PAS |
